The Coffee Shop of Horrors located in an historic 100 year old building on the square in downtown Gainesville has undergone a complete renovation in the last year. The monumental task of returning this wonderful old building from its former state of “70's stripmall acoustical tile nightmare” was completed early November 2002. Our mission has been to re-envision the building to reflect its former glory while still allowing it too have some feeling of its true age. This task included removal of modern materials and refinishing of the stamped metal ceilings, replacing the modern glass store front with a covered patio area, composed of brick pavers and meticulously designed wrought iron paneling. The interior includes tongue-in-groove pine flooring, beaded paneling, ceramic tiles and a bare minimum of modern building materials. With its exposed brick and authentic period material, combined with exposed ductwork and electrical conduit, the style created is best described as Urban Southern-Gothic.

This Urban Southern-Gothic atmosphere also houses a large collection of some of the best examples of art in the history of film advertising as well as a large collection of autographs from “well known” genre stars as well as some who's “horrific” pasts may surprise you. Interspersed with these items are pieces of memorabilia ranging from life masks of some of horrors “masters”, sculpture from some of the genres great talents and an amusing and sometimes frightening array of horror models and other artifacts.

In keeping with its innovative and unique atmosphere, The Coffee Shop of Horrors will also offer innovations in technology to its customers in the form of free wireless network access, presented through the combination of the power of Apple computers and the speed of DSL. Not only will anyone with an Airport enabled laptop have access to DSL, but The Coffee Shop of Horrors will be installing several Macintosh stations for customer use. Coffee Shop of Horrors is also proud to use Apple products for all of its business needs from web management to a state of the art Mac powered point of sale system.
